STOCKHOLM, Oct. 14, 2021 /PRNewswire/ --Embracer Group AB ("Embracer"), through its wholly owned subsidiary DECA Games, has acquired Gaea's mobile studio Jufeng and its six titles.

The Jufeng Studio, is a mobile studio founded 2015, based in Beijing, China and was previously owned by Gaea. - The Jufeng Studio will operate as an independent studio within DECA Games and will keep its existing management.
- The six titles were originally developed and launched by other studios, later acquired and further developed by the Jufeng Studio.
